Costa Rica – Pensionado Visa (Remote Work Visa)

People of any age who have stable passive income can move to Costa Rica with a Pensionado Visa.

Benefits

Introduction

The Pensionado Visa suits retirees and people of any age who have passive income. This visa allows you to work remotely, but you cannot be employed in Costa Rica.

Costa Rica attracts travelers with its two sunny coastlines, rugged mountains, and optimistic, laid-back “pura vida” (pure life) attitude. Its low cost of living, developed infrastructure, and strong health care system have long made it a retirement destination, and today digital nomads are also seeing the advantages to living in this welcoming country.

Income Requirements

$1,000 per month of passive income

Application Process

Apply in person and with all of your documents at an office for the Direccion General de Migracion y Extranjeria in Costa Rica.

In principle, this visa should process within 90 days, but it often takes much longer.

Documents Required

Many of these documents should be apostilled, notarized, or formalized, and gathering them can take several months. They may need to be translated into Spanish.
